Do you get a little irritated by having to get to the map via the pause menu? Well, fear not, because you don’t actually have to! While the game doesn’t tell you this, you can jump straight to the map if you hold down the start button, rather than tapping it to bring up the pause menu. Have you ever had the intensely annoying experience of taking the time to take a perfect shot on an animal, only to be rewarded with a poor or good pelt? It’s barely mentioned in the game, but not every animal can give you a perfect pelt, no matter how gentle you are with it. To find out the quality of the pelt you’re going to get, equip your binoculars and hit R1/RB to study the animal before taking a shot. Once you hit Dead Eye level 4, a fantastic ability unlocks: you’re able to see animals’ weak points as glowing red spots on their bodies. It works on people too! Surprise, https://Www.rdradventure.Com/ surprise, there are UFOs in this game. It’s pretty easy to find once you know where to go. If you travel northeast of the second N in New Hanover, you’ll see a lake. Once you’re there you’ll find skeletons inside a cabin in a scene straight from Fallout 4. There’s a cryptic letter that talks about other beings coming back for them at 2 A.M. If you go back inside at that time, you’ll see a ship fly above. Is this a clue for the DLC?
